Complete and balance the equation:
[General method]
Reactions of metals - alkali [conc. soln.]
Aluminium - 2Al + 2NaOH + 2H2O → ______ + _______ [g]
2Al + 2KOH + 2H2O → _____ + _____ [g]
Advertisements
उत्तर
Aluminium - 2Al + 2NaOH + 2H2O → 2NaAlO2 + 3H2 [g]
2Al + 2KOH + 2H2O → 2KAlO2 + 3H2 [g]
